This is Em just before we left for the prom. We decided that she needed straps and as a compromise she agreed to a halterneck made of pearls. I also couched a string of tiny pearls on the bottom edge of the drape over her bust.....I also made her a bracelet of three stands of pearls to match the pearls on her dress
The prom was last Wednesday, then on Thursday we took Em and her friend Kate to Henley. It was the first time Em had been able to come...she had a great time and wants to come again next year. By Friday she was exhausted! This is Em and Kate in Stewards. Henley is a great excuse for some new jewellery! Kate wanted a bracelet and ear rings to match her dress so I got my beads out. Her bracelet was made by crocheting with fine wire. I threaded various blue beads onto the wire before crocheting....similar to my altered yeast tin in an earlier post.


































My final jewelled piece for the challenge is a pearl necklace, bracelet and ear rings that I made for me to wear at Henley...I bought the beads at the NEC earlier this year, all the findings are sterling silver.
